#145571 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#145571 is composed of 7.8% red, 33.3%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.3% cyan, 24.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 198.1 degrees, a saturation of 69.9% and a lightness of 26.1%. #145571 color hex could be obtained by blending #28aae2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

#145571 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#145571 has RGB values of R:20, G:85, B:113 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0.25, Y:0,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 1332593.

Shades and Tints of #145571
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020a0d is the darkest color, while #fbf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#145571
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#424343 is the less saturated color, while #055b80 is the most saturated one.
